Oddly - a slightly DIFFERENT account was posted on the Officer Down Memorial Page:
Deputy Chard Pritchard died when he fell into a sinkhole just outside of Standing Stone State Park. He, another deputy, and two state park rangers, were investigating a cold case homicide in the area of Rocky Mountain Road when they came across the sinkhole. As Deputy Prichard attempted to get a closer look with his flashlight, the ground around the sinkhole gave way and he fell approximately 160-feet to the bottom.
